Wesley Snipes reminisced how the thought of him playing Blade again Deadpool and Wolverine originated. In an interview with Entertainment Weekly, Snipes said, "It started with a text from Ryan Reynolds."

However, the actor was not convinced that he would get the part in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U) film, also starring Hugh Jackman as Wolverine and co-written and directed by Shawn Levy. He told the publication, “I did not think it was possible. I didn’t think he would be able to pull it off. I didn’t think that Marvel was into it. Disney was into it. And also because they had Mahershala, you know, cast for the next upcoming version of it. So, it didn’t make sense to me.”

Although hesitant to take on the role initially, Snipes eventually put his trust in the makers.

Snipes played Blade, a vampire slayer, in 1998's film of the same name and reprised the role in its two sequels.

Earlier, Snipes stated that he has always been an MCU fan while he supported the Blade reboot and the casting of Mahershala Ali in the titular role.
